KITS Film Awards-Winning Film Official Selection for the East LA Film Festival (ELAFF)

Updated: Nov 17, 2022

2021 KITS Film Awards-winning film, Treachery In Boyle Heights, is an official selection for the East LA Film Festival. The film will screen at the East Los Angeles College Campus on Saturday, October 1, 2022 at 4pm. The Festival runs from September 30, 2022 through October 1, 2022.


Written by youth from the Variety Boys and Girls Club, the film is based on true events and follows a young Hispanic kid as he learns a valuable lesson about the meaning of family after he walks away from a gang. Through artful storytelling, the writers wanted Treachery In Boyle Heights to promote an end to gang violence by speaking directly to young kids from their neighborhood.


The film, produced by Kids In The Spotlight (KITS), is directed by Paramount Pictures executives Grant Housley (Senior Manager Mastering, Worldwide Technical Operations) and Michael Trainotti (Senior Vice President, Technical Services). This was Housley’s fifth time directing with KITS.


It also features an appearance by Ada Luz Pla (On My Block, Grey's Anatomy, Mayans MC, Jane The Virgin), who was inspired by the true events surrounding the story's origin.


Treachery In Boyle Heights was written by Beatriz B., Celso C., Alize G., Rene L., Cristian P., Edi P., Sebastian P., Bryant R., Yadira R., and Yovanni R.

About East LA Film Festival

This year, the East LA Film Festival (ELAFF) turns 15 years old. It's gonna be a Quinceañera party!!!


ELAFF's 15th Annual Film Festival is in collaboration with Vincent Price Museum, East Los Angeles College and The Panamanian International Film Festival/LA. A new collaborative initiative of combined resources, talent, and films from around the world while keeping it real "From The Hood To Hollywood."
